Just did this last Saturday. 99/Barbur to Newberg, take the 219 south. Beautiful country, plenty of shoulder, not too many cars, virtually no hills. A great ride except that I've run into fairly strong headwinds every time I've gone this route.

I assume you are starting at Mt. Tabor.
You can ride south on the 205 path, now under construction and easily stay on 99E or find lesser traffic roads near there. I went to Champoeg park a couple of times from Tabor that way, on the east side of I-5 the Canby-Marquam Hwy looks pretty good, if you go west of I-5 you can take 219.
